Towing

Southwest Ranches, FL, United States

4 places in Southwest Ranches, ordered by rating:

···
Telephone:
+1 954-652-0921
Address:
15911 Sheridan St
···
Telephone:
+1 954-434-4868
Address:
17100 SW 62nd St
···
Telephone:
+1 954-652-0892
Address:
14602 Sheridan St
···
Telephone:
+1 954-318-1466
Address:
15911 Sheridan St

Towing in nearby cities: